Void

As if it never existed. Thank you for your premium, we don't know why you paid it - you never had a legal policy here. In essence if certain acts are committed or policy provisions ignored, the insurance policy has no legal effect and is unenforceable on the insurance carrier.

Concealment or misrepresentation of a material fact, and fraud can render an insurance policy void ab initio (that is, "from the beginning). Since the policy has never legally existed, there is no coverage provided now or in the future.
